About
Cathenge is a large-scale immersive art installation: six interactive, 3D-printed Space Cat Idols known as the Catoliths, first presented at Burning Man 2019 and installed as SF Arts Commission public art at Patricia’s Green in Hayes Valley from 2022 to 2024. The Space Cat Sessions are your chance to experience it directly.
- Myth. Cathenge carries an epic sci-fi backstory — the Lyran Space Cats, their wars with the Disco-Reptilians, the fall of Space Cat civilization, the transubstantiation of the Cat Priestesshood of Pussiopolis to Planet Earth, and the creation of mankind as a pro-wrestling species.
- Technology. Cathenge is technology art, and the Sessions are a gathering point for artists and engineers working in immersive and interactive media. Ideas for new Cathenge features are actively encouraged.
- Metaphysics. “Mind over Matter through the Power of Pleasure” is the timeless maxim of the Lyran Space Cats — expressed through Holofelinity, the Nine Cat Chakras, the Purrrgasm, and practices like Holoplasmic Movement and Cat Chakra Meditation.

Crazyology Studio in Beautiful West Oakland

Crazyology Studios, a “Ghetto Shang Gri La”, complete with my beloved vintage Citroen cars!!
In January of 2024 I rented out a patch of concrete just a block from the West Oakland Bart. No nothing, no electricity, no water, no shelter. Since that time I have expanded to 3 cargo containers, a trailer, and indoor facilities for 3D printing. The studio runs on solar power and starlink and includes facilities for painting, electronics fabrication, video projection and (obviously . . . lol) auto repair.
